WebFor instance, one report states that one gram of dust accumulated on a photovoltaic panel of size 12 cm × 8 cm (hence 1/96 g/cm 2 ≈ 0.01 g/cm 2) reduces efficiency by 60%. [6] However, another study carried out in the United Arab Emirates finds that the power decrease in photovoltaic cells is linear, with a value of 1.7% per g/m 2. cyp review
